Farming and Collection Tips
Piccione Macchina tends to drop more frequently in mid-level areas, where the mobs are manageable for solo players but still challenging enough to be engaging. Personally, I like running these areas with a friend or two—it not only speeds up the farming process but also makes it a lot more fun. Patience is key, though. Even if the drop rate isn’t high, consistent runs tend to pay off in the long term.
